#428077 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#428077 is composed of 25.9% red, 50.2% green and 46.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 48.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 7% yellow and 49.8% black. It has a hue angle of 171.3 degrees, a saturation of 32% and a lightness of 38%. #428077 color hex could be obtained by blending #84ffee with #000100.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

Shades and Tints of #428077
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c0b is the darkest color, while #fefefe is the lightest one.
